**Company Description** TVS Motor Company is a global two- and three-wheeler manufacturer with four advanced production facilities in India and Indonesia, focused on sustainable mobility and high-quality engineering. Built on a 100-year legacy of trust, value, and customer passion, the company is recognized for innovative, sustainable processes and internationally accepted products. TVS Motor is the only two-wheeler company to have received the prestigious Deming Prize and consistently leads key J.D. Power surveys for product quality and customer service. The group includes iconic brands such as Norton Motorcycles in the United Kingdom and leading e-mobility subsidiaries in Switzerland.
